Ba4Ta2TiZnO12 is a complex mixed-metal oxide ceramic composed of barium, tantalum, titanium, and zinc, likely formulated for specialized electronic or structural applications. This compound belongs to the family of multi-component oxide ceramics typically investigated for dielectric, ferroelectric, or microwave device applications where conventional simple oxides fall short. Materials in this compositional space are of research interest for high-frequency electronics, capacitors, and resonators, where the combination of multiple metal cations can produce tailored electrical properties unavailable in binary or ternary systems.
